Hanoi to enhance building urban civilized lifestyle

Chairman of the Vietnam Fatherland Front Central Committee`s chapter in Hanoi Vu Hong Khanh has recently had a working session with the Fatherland Front Committee of Hoang Mai District to understand thoughts and aspirations of cadres in charge of the Fatherland Front Work at the grassroots.

In the first half of 2017, Hanoi Fatherland Front Committee boosted the cooperation in popularizing and encouraging local people to implement land clearance as well as carrying out the large projects of the Central and the capital city in the locality; built plans and performed environmental supervision in the three wards of Hoang Liet, Tran Phu and Mai Dong; cooperated with the People’s Council and authorized agencies to monitor the prevention and control of smuggling, trade fraud, counterfeit goods, imitation goods, poor quality and food safety; made a survey to grasp the management and implementation of plans, the management of construction order and the restructuring of agricultural production; enhanced the campaign “All people unite to build new- style rural areas and civilized urban” and so on.

Highly appreciating the achievements gained by the Fatherland Front Committee, Chairman of the Vietnam Fatherland Front Central Committee's chapter in Hanoi Vu Hong Khanh said that 2017 is not only the year of administrative discipline for the capital city, but also the pivotal time to put the Resolution into life for the Fatherland Front. At the same time, the Hanoi Fatherland Front Committee also boosts activities to create the premise for the coming congress. 

The Chairman also required that the district Fatherland Front Committee should pay special attention to strengthening the popularization of foreign policies of the Party and the State; boost the friendship cooperation with countries to create favorable conditions for investment attraction as well as to introduce images of Vietnam and the people in general and Hanoi - the Capital City in particular.

For the campaign “All people unite to build new-style rural areas and civilized urban”, Chairman of the Vietnam Fatherland Front Central Committee's chapter in Hanoi Vu Hong Khanh asked the district Fatherland Front Committee to research and popularize its five contents among people, including: boosting the popularization to change people’s thoughts and habits to create civilized lifestyle in residential areas; sharing the human resource with localities to implement the campaign.
